For many years I've been using flash to generate animatics which I then import to After Effects to use as a base to build a project over.  The latest AE, however doesn't bring in sound with the SWF files, and the latest Flash doesn't export WAV (or any audio file).

I've managed to get some audio out by using export video - convert in media encoder, but the quality is terrible and completely out of sync with the original.

Is there some arcane method available that's not obvious?  Or has this functionality just been dropped from Flash?
